Job description

The LAN/WAN Support Administrator plays a crucial role in ensuring seamless network operations by independently resolving technical issues, providing on-call support, and conducting root cause analyses. This position is vital for maintaining high-quality customer service and satisfaction, thereby contributing to the organization's operational excellence. Responsibilities

  • Provide Technical Support For Lan/Wan Networking Issues By Troubleshooting And Resolving Incidents To Meet Agreed Service Level Agreements, Ensuring Minimal Disruption To Operations.
  • Conduct Root Cause Analysis On Escalated Issues, Employing Diagnostic Tools And Methodologies To Identify Underlying Problems And Implement Effective Solutions.
  • Enhance Operational Efficiency By Updating And Managing The Knowledge Base, Documenting Resolutions, And Sharing Best Practices To Foster A Culture Of Continuous Improvement.
  • Train And Mentor New Team Members And Analysts, Facilitating Knowledge Transfer And Ensuring Adherence To Quality Standards And Company Policies.
  • Ensure Positive Customer Experience By Optimizing First Call Resolution Rates And Minimizing Case Reopens, Ultimately Aiming For High Customer Satisfaction (Csat) Scores.

Requirements

  • Proficient in LAN/WAN technologies and protocols.
  • Strong troubleshooting skills in network connectivity issues and performance optimization.
  • Familiarity with network monitoring tools and diagnostic software.
  • Ability to analyze complex issues and implement effective solutions independently.
  • Excellent communication skills for effective customer interaction and team collaboration.
  • Excellent hands-on experience on the following technologies:
  • Routing protocols EIGRP, OSPF, BGP
  • LAN Switching VLAN, VTP, STP, EtherChannel, CoS
  • WAN MPLS, MPLS/VPN, MP-BGP
  • TCP/IP protocol suite, Quality of Service
  • Application protocols - HTTP, HTTPS, FTP, SMTP, SNMP, SSL etc.
  • Network Security - IPSec VPN, AAA Architecture, TACACS+, RADIUS, firewalls
  • Data Center Architecture Network, Server, Storage
